How they compare
Aruba currently reports 38,591 current US$ per person against 837.36 current US$ per person in Low income, a difference of 37,754 current US$ per person.
That makes Aruba's figure about 46.1 times Low income's.
Across all 39 years both countries report, Aruba has been ahead every year.
Aruba ranks 42nd and Low income ranks 45th of 212 countries.
Aruba has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Aruba | Low income |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 9,144 current US$ per person | 352.7 current US$ per person | 8,791 current US$ per person | Aruba |
| 1990s | 15,903 current US$ per person | 329.01 current US$ per person | 15,574 current US$ per person | Aruba |
| 2000s | 23,744 current US$ per person | 461.15 current US$ per person | 23,283 current US$ per person | Aruba |
| 2010s | 27,095 current US$ per person | 702.08 current US$ per person | 26,392 current US$ per person | Aruba |
| 2020s | 30,796 current US$ per person | 738.46 current US$ per person | 30,058 current US$ per person | Aruba |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
